Captain Creek FAQ

Where is Captain Creek?+
Captain Creek is in Madison County, Missouri, at 37.44211, -90.44801. Nearest road: Madison 425.
What rocks and minerals can you find at Captain Creek?+
Captain Creek is reported to produce Actinolite, Epidote.
Is collecting allowed at Captain Creek?+
Generally open to casual rockhounding. Most public-tagged spots sit on BLM, U.S. Forest Service, or other federal land where reasonable hand collecting of common rocks and minerals is allowed. Confirm posted rules and active mining claims before you dig. Always confirm current rules with the managing agency before a trip.
